技术论坛

 【通信】S7-1500直接跟三菱MC通信协议三菱PLC不用写程序不用加模块(含源码)

返回主题列表
作者 主题
SimonLi
侠客

经验值: 932
发帖数: 51
精华帖: 0
楼主    2022-03-23 10:03:26
主题:【通信】S7-1500直接跟三菱MC通信协议三菱PLC不用写程序不用加模块(含源码)

因为NX MCD跟OPC通信点数一多就会卡死后来发来PLCADV跟NX MCD通信点数多也不会卡而且刷新时间比OPC还快果断不用OPC直接用PLCADV跟三菱PLC通信

1.三菱QPLC设置IP:192.168.10.11及ASC报文方式

2.设置对应端口6010

3.把IP及PROT对应设置,先把Socket connet管脚设为true再把Start_PBt管脚设为true

4.打开DB块MCD,X区Array跟三菱M12000会自动刷新


西门子的PLC仿真的挺方便的,其他日系都像都仿真不了SOCKET
源码MC_ASC.DOC下载好后档名改为MC_ASC.scl就可以导入到TIA16


MC_ASC.doc


手机用户20220323965030
新手

经验值: 24
发帖数: 2
精华帖: 0
4楼    2022-03-23 11:18:02
主题:回复:【通信】S7-1500直接跟三菱MC通信协议三菱PLC不用写程序不用加模块(含源码)

思路很好,直接写死地址跟长度,程序非常简洁,不占用资源。

如果有需要灵活多变的读写需求也可参考

1200/1500调用MCDLL以太网通讯三菱PLC

https://www.plclibrary.com/TechnicalDetail?article_id=216

北风无疆
新手

经验值: 37
发帖数: 1
精华帖: 0
11楼    2022-10-29 20:09:14
主题:回复:【通信】S7-1500直接跟三菱MC通信协议三菱PLC不用写程序不用加模块(含源码)

导入SCL后,编译报警操作数"STR_TO_CHAR_NUM1" 未定义是啥意思啊

您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。